If you’ve managed to avoid a pothole while driving on the road, well done to you! It’s almost impossible to find 50 metres of a smooth, well-tarred stretch of road in PJ these days. And potholes is just one of the litany of complaints that PJ residents’ have been unhappy about for the longest time, with little action being taken by the city council. But that’s about to change with the launching of the MyCleanCity app last week. Designed as an online notice board for residents to share their grievances and the council to act upon them, it just might be the answer to better accountability.
